I installed this on a 911 991 yesterday
Sound is really good..
louder than the PSE and better sounding and better looking..
inside there is a deep drone in the 2000-3000 rev ranges through the gears...
a bit tooo loud for freeway driving...
outside noise is great..

#11
I thought I would test it out with valves open all the time first.. I might install it though..
It is a bit quieter when not in sport or sport plus...
The problem inside is that between the 2-3k rpm range it's not overly loud but too resonant on the lower frequencies now if u are acceleratingbits actually quite pleasant coupled to the other sounds but when cruising or staying In gear on that range for too long it's not nice inside - outside its awesome.
Startup is awesome much more aggressive. Going into underground parking lots causes alarms to go off if u hit the accelerator
